Quick note before you dive in: the Larkwell dashboard is still showing dates in US format for every locale, which keeps tripping up our Brimford users. The fix lives in the formatting layer, not the templates — don't patch it per-page, please. The locale table in the Quillset repo has what you need. Questions on any of this, drop a line here.

billing contact of fajog-fafop = fraox.istdor@nelvrosys.corp

Ticket: Snapshot signature check failed on the Larkspur UI pipeline. The baseline snapshots for the CardGrid and Toast components were regenerated on a contributor machine without re-signing, so CI rejected the whole batch. We verified the diffs are purely cosmetic (font hinting). To unblock the sync build, re-sign the snapshot bundle using the key below.

deploy key for kagup-bawig: bky9_ZMq28eTw9

Action item from the Brindlewharf outage review: the transitive upgrade of the Quillbase client broke retry semantics because nothing in the Larkspur build pinned it. Going forward, all production services must pin direct and transitive dependencies via the lockfile generated by the Fennmark tool; unpinned builds will fail CI. If you are paged for a dependency drift alert, check the drift dashboard first. The thresholds that trigger those alerts are listed below.

constants for yafop-hahaf:
QUOTAS = {
    "zorwyn": 5,
    "wenix": 5,
    "ralael": 2,
    "druix": 1,
}

Quick heads-up on Pinwheel UI versioning: we cut a minor release every sprint, and anything touching component props needs a changeset file in the PR. No changeset, no merge — the bot will nag you. Majors are rare and go through the design council first. The full policy, with examples of what counts as breaking, lives on the internal page below.

wiki page, bahip-yahip: https://grafana.qirvanlabs.corp/browse/display/projects/cc3a1b9dbfc9